Florida Surgeon General Joseph Ladapo said Wednesday that the state will work to eliminate all vaccine mandates.
“All of them. All of them,” he said during a news conference as the crowd stood and erupted in applause. “Every last one of them is wrong and drips with disdain and slavery," said Ladapo, who altered data in a 2022 study about Covid-19 vaccines in an attempt to exaggerate the risk to young men who took one. He said the Florida Department of Health will work in partnership with the governor, and that he expected the move would receive the blessing “of God”. Ladapo also said that “it’ll be wonderful for Florida to be the first state to do it”.
He said forcing vaccine mandates is “wrong” and “immoral.” "Who am I as a government or anyone else, who am I as a man standing here now, to tell you what you should put in your body? Lapado said. "Who am I to tell you what your child should put in [their] body? I don’t have that right.”
Florida requires current vaccinations for students going to public school. Routine childhood vaccinations will have prevented approximately 508 million cases of illness, 32 million hospitalizations, and 1.13m deaths among children born in the US between 1994 and 2023, according to a federal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) report published last year. It estimated that the vaccine program nationally resulted in direct savings of $540bn and societal savings of $2.7tn.
Ladapo has previously railed against vaccines in Florida. He said that people under 65 shouldn't get an mRNA Covid vaccine, at the time contradicting guidance from the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ention. And during a 2024 measles outbreak in the state, he said that parents should watch for measles symptoms but could make their own decision about whether to send children to school. He did not encourage vaccination, saying that growing skepticism of vaccines were “reflections of God’s light against the darkness of tyranny and oppression”.
Ladapo's announcement came as Florida Gov. Ron DeSantis revealed the establishment of the Florida Make America Healthy Again commission, which will recommend state-level integration of President Donald Trump and Health Secretary Robert F. Kennedy Jr.'s Make America Healthy Again effort. The commission will be chaired by First Lady Casey DeSantis and Lt. Gov. Jay Collins. Ladapo, Agency for Health Care Administration Secretary Shevaun Harris and Department of Children and Families Secretary Taylor Hatch will also be members of the commission.
